共計 460 個字符,預計需要花費 2 分鐘才能閱讀完成。
在 Java 中,可以使用 String 類的一些方法對字符串進行歸一化處理。下面是一些常用的歸一化方法:
- 去除字符串中的空格:可以使用
replaceAll
方法將字符串中的所有空格替換為空字符,例如:
String normalizedString = originalString.replaceAll("\\s", "");
- 轉換為小寫:可以使用
toLowerCase
方法將字符串中的所有字符轉換為小寫,例如:
String normalizedString = originalString.toLowerCase();
- 去除特殊字符:可以使用
replaceAll
方法結合正則表達式來去除特殊字符,例如:
String normalizedString = originalString.replaceAll("[^a-zA-Z0-9]", "");
上述的正則表達式 [^a-zA-Z0-9]
表示匹配除字母和數字之外的所有字符。
需要注意的是,對于一些特定的歸一化需求,可能需要使用更復雜的正則表達式或自定義的處理邏輯來實現。
丸趣 TV 網 – 提供最優質的資源集合!
正文完
發表至: Java
2023-12-16